'Exercise caution': India fact-checks fake news and misinformation by Pakistan on social media

In response to the Pahalgam attack, the Press Information Bureau (PIB) has debunked false social media posts from Pakistani users. These posts falsely claimed the removal of Northern Commander Lt Gen Suchindra Kumar and alleged the downing of an Indian Rafale fighter jet, both of which PIB confirmed as misinformation.
